** The pest control market for Arrowsmith, IL, is primarily served by established providers based in the nearby Bloomington-Normal area. Due to Arrowsmith's rural setting and proximity to farmland, common pest issues include rodents (mice, voles), insects (ants, spiders, boxelder bugs), and occasional wildlife intrusions. The competition level is moderate, with several long-standing local companies and a few newer, highly-rated entrants vying for clients in the broader McLean County region. Service quality is generally high, with companies emphasizing safety, certifications, and integrated pest management (IPM) approaches. Typical pricing for a standard residential pest control service (quarterly visits) in this region starts at approximately **$100-$150 per treatment**. One-time services for specific issues like ant infestations can range from **$150-$300**, while more complex jobs such as termite treatments or bed bug extermination can cost **$1,000 to $2,500 or more**, depending on the severity and size of the property. Most companies offer free inspections and quotes. Customers in Arrowsmith should expect potential travel fees from these Bloomington-based companies, though these are often waived with a service contract.

In Arrowsmith, the humid summers and cold winters create a cycle where pests seek shelter. You should be most vigilant for mice and rats in the fall as they enter homes for warmth, and for ants (particularly pavement ants and carpenter ants) in the spring and summer. Spiders, boxelder bugs, and occasional wasp nests are also common seasonal issues in McLean County.
Costs vary based on the pest and property size. For a standard one-time treatment for ants or spiders, expect to pay between $125-$250. Ongoing quarterly services for general pest prevention typically range from $40-$75 per visit. Rodent exclusion or termite treatments are more significant investments, often starting at $300-$500, with Illinois pricing influenced by statewide licensing and insurance requirements for technicians.
Yes. Always verify that the company holds a valid **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H) Structural Pest Control License**. This is a state requirement and ensures proper training. Additionally, reputable companies will provide you with a detailed service agreement outlining the chemicals used, as Illinois has specific regulations regarding pesticide application around homes, especially for groundwater protection.

Given our climate and agricultural surroundings, preventative plans are highly recommended. Reactive treatments often cost more over time and can allow pests like carpenter ants or mice to cause significant damage before they're noticed. A scheduled preventative service creates a protective barrier, stopping common pests before they become infestations, and provides peace of mind through all of Illinois's distinct seasons.
